The STM32H7R3/7S3 microcontrollers (MCU) from STMicroelectronics are based on the powerful Arm® Cortex®-M7 core with a clock frequency of up to 600 MHz. They offer 64 Kbytes of boot flash memory and 620 Kbytes of flexible SRAM, making them ideal for demanding IoT, medical and industrial applications. In addition, they have advanced security features, including secure boot, secure firmware installation and hardware encryption, and are aiming for certifications such as SESIP3 and PSA Level 3.
